What do we need to bring to the Proficiency Test?

You must have registered as a student at EMU first, and bring:

  • Your Student Registration Number
  • Your ID
  • Pen, Pencil and Eraser
  • A watch is advised; you will not be allowed to keep your mobile phone with you.
You should be in the exam room 20 minutes before the start of the exam.

What is the Proficiency Test?

The Proficiency Test checks whether your English is good enough for you to succeed in the university.

Part 1 checks your level. If you are scored as Beginners, Elementary, Pre-Intermediate or Intermediate level you are placed in the English Preparatory School.

Part 2 checks the academic English of students who scored at above intermediate level. If you score 60 or above, you can directly enter your department.

Are there any Turkish courses in the English Preparatory School?

Since Turkish is the official language here in Northern Cyprus, it's obviously useful if you're not a Turkish speaker to get to know the language for your day-to-day life.

But did you know that Turkish is one of the top twenty most frequently used languages in the world, and that varieties of Turkish are spoken right across Turkey and central Asia and all the way to China?

Our advice is to take advantage of your time in Northern Cyprus and make sure you learn as much as you can of this increasingly important language.
